1911 (31 Dec) 4s stationery card from Peking to Berlin, with I.J.P.O. Peking departure, violet "I.J.P.O. Mukden-Changchun South Manchuria" datestamp below, fine and scarce usage via Mukden (during the Russo-Japanese War, Mukden became the site of the Battle of Mukden from February 19 to March 10, 1905. Involving more than 600,000 combatants, it was the largest modern-era battle ever fought in Asia before World War II. Following this Japanese victory, Mukden became one of the chief bases of Japanese expansion into southern Manchuria) (Image)
